Abstract
Relevance of the study. Digital transformation brings radical changes to the technological
landscape, requiring organizations to reconsider their working methods, including the introduction of
new technologies, rethinking business processes and, most importantly, adapting human resources
to new realities. Expanding the use of artificial intelligence in business processes of government
bodies is becoming a significant area of development in the context of modern technological trends.
The purpose of the study is to consider the key aspects of expanding the use of artificial intelligence
in business processes of government agencies, as well as the role of global experience in this process
and potential prospects for its development.
The object of the study is the process of development and implementation of digitalization of services
in the business processes of government agencies of the Republic of Kazakhstan.
Research results. As a result of the calculations, a forecast was made for the development of services in
the public administration system in the context of digitalization, indicating an increase in the provision
of services. Based on the study, conclusions are drawn about the prospects and directions for further
development of the use of artificial intelligence in public administration business processes.
Research findings. By usinge of artificial intelligence, government agencies can significantly accelerate
and improve the provision of services, promoting more effective interaction with citizens and
businesses, as well as strengthening data protection and information security. However, the
successful implementation of AI in the public administration system requires an integrated approach
covering technical, organizational, legal and ethical aspects, as well as training and support to help
employees effectively use innovative technologies.
